Host NICs (AHV) |
25GbE minimum is recommended, but 100GbE is preferred. 10GbE is supported but not desirable. It is strongly recommended to have at least two ports for each host. |
|
MTU |
Although 9000 or 1500 bytes is supported, we recommend the following configuration: a jumbo MTU of 9000 bytes on both the hosts and storage arrays, with 9216 bytes (or a similar value) configured consistently across the network fabric. If you prefer a standard MTU of 1500 bytes, ensure that both the hosts and the storage arrays are uniformly configured to use 1500 bytes. Any MTU mismatch—for example, hosts configured for 9000 bytes while storage arrays are set to 1500 bytes—can lead to packet fragmentation, retransmissions, and increased latency. |
